In his early decades Koons characteristically worked in sequence. To name only some, a collection known as the New (1980–eighty three) integrated commercial vacuum cleaners and floor polishers in vitrines; his Equilibrium series (1985) consisted of cast bronze flotation units and basketballs suspended in fluid; and his Made in Heaven collection (1990–ninety one) was a gaggle of erotic paintings and sculptures of Koons and his previous wife, Italian porn star Cicciolina (Ilona Staller).

, a work featuring a colossal hand offering lots of 11 steel balloon tulips, was unveiled in 2019 while in the gardens with the Petit Palais in Paris. Koons presented the idea like a memorial on the victims of the 2015 and 2016 terrorist attacks in France, here but he remaining the duty of purchasing the execution and set up in the sculpture to the French—an act that many identified controversial.

Koons has also accused Some others of copyright infringement, boasting that a bookstore in San Francisco infringed his copyright in Balloon Dogs by offering bookends in the shape of balloon pet dogs.[197] Koons dropped the lawsuit following the bookstore's lawyer submitted a motion for declaratory reduction stating, "As nearly any clown can attest, not one person owns the idea of generating a balloon Pet, and the shape made by twisting a balloon into a Pet dog-like type is an element of the general public domain".[198]

The sculptures closely mimic the appearance of vinyl inflatables, but are actually built from polychromed bronze, making a feeling of visual trickery and playfulness and contrasting an visual appeal of weightlessness with the actual solidity in the operates. Inflatables can be a reoccurring topic in Koons' get the job done and this can be traced back to his Inflatables collection (1978-79) in which he presented a choice of cheap, retail outlet-bought inflatable bouquets (and also a rabbit) surrounded by mirrors which mirrored the objects, distorting and multiplying their look and difficult the viewer to ascertain what was actual.
